What Are Mobility Scooters?
Mobility scooters are motorized automobiles developed to assist individuals with walking problems, including those with arthritis, several sclerosis, or other conditions that restrict mobility. They provide a comfy and practical way to take a trip short to moderate ranges, such as around the home, in the area, or at shopping mall. Unlike manual wheelchairs, mobility scooters are powered by batteries, making them simpler to operate and less physically requiring.

Three-Wheel Scooters
Design: Compact and nimble, with a smaller sized turning radius.Best For: Indoor use and tight spaces.Pros: Easier to steer in tight areas, lighter weight.Cons: Less stable on irregular surfaces.
Four-Wheel Scooters
Design: Sturdier and more steady, with a broader base.Best For: Outdoor usage and rough terrain.Pros: Greater stability, better weight distribution.Cons: Larger size, less maneuverable in tight areas.

Planned Use
Indoor vs. Outdoor: Consider where the scooter will be utilized most regularly. Indoor scooters are usually lighter and more compact, while outdoor scooters are more robust and have a longer range.Travel Needs: If you prepare to travel with your scooter, a portable design may be more appropriate.
Weight Capacity
User Weight: Ensure the scooter can support your weight. Sturdy designs are offered for users over 300 pounds.
Battery Life and Range
Range: Check the battery life and variety of the scooter. Longer varieties are perfect for outdoor use.Charging Time: Consider the length of time it requires to charge the battery and whether you can quickly access a charging point.
Comfort and Ergonomics
Seat: Look for a comfy and adjustable seat that supports your back and offers appropriate cushioning.Handlebars: Adjustable handlebars can improve convenience and control.Footrests: Ensure the footrests are adjustable and offer sufficient area for your feet.
Safety Features
Brakes: Reliable brakes are important for security. Try to find scooters with both hand and foot brakes.Lights and Horns: These features boost visibility and assist you communicate with others.Seat Belts: Some models include safety belt for included security.
Upkeep and Support

Q: Are mobility scooters covered by insurance?A: Many insurance coverage policies, including Medicare, may cover the expense of a mobility scooter under certain conditions. It's essential to consult your insurance provider to comprehend what is covered and any needed documentation.
Q: How do I keep my mobility scooter?A: Regular upkeep is important for the durability and security of your scooter. This includes examining the battery, tire pressure, brakes, and lubricating moving parts. Describe the user handbook for specific upkeep standards.
Q: Can I use a mobility scooter on public transportation?A: Many mass transit systems, such as buses and trains, are equipped to accommodate mobility scooters. However, it's a great concept to talk to the transportation company in advance to guarantee your scooter satisfies their size and weight requirements.
Q: Are there any laws or policies for using mobility scooters?A: Regulations vary by location. In many locations, mobility scooters are classified as individual mobility gadgets and go through specific rules, such as speed limits and designated paths. Always inspect regional guidelines to guarantee compliance.
Q: How do I pick the right size mobility scooter?A: Consider your height, weight, and the spaces you will be utilizing the scooter in. Test various designs to discover one that fits conveniently and fulfills your needs.
